Popular music in England 1840–1914
David Russell
Manchester University Press, 1997
26,95 €On orderDelivery: 2-3 weeks
This study explores a wide range of Victorian and Edwardian musical life including brass bands, choral societies, music hall and popular concerts, and analyzes the way in which popular cultural practice was shaped by, and in turn, helped shape social and economic structures.
